Update on Isis
I've gotten quite a few requests for updates on Isis. She is doing well. She is 14 years old now and she has had her locks for almost 3 years; at the age of 11. For those of you who have never met Isis, she is my great niece. Her mom would not allow her to get relaxers because she was too young. However, her other 2 older sisters were allowed to have relaxers and therefore had fairly long and flowing hair that could be styled in a variety of ways.
Isis, however, had a different type of hair. Her hair was very dry and brittle, broke easily and would not grow very long. One day after relaxing both of her sisters' hair, I observed Isis was visible upset about not being allowed to have a relaxer. As she began to cry, my heart broke. She said she wanted her hair to be like mine. At this time I had been locked for about one year. We both spoke to her mom, my niece, and she consented to the locks. The rest, as they say, is history.
Today, Isis' self esteem is off the chart. She is very happy and outgoing and her hair is no longer an issue. She loves it. Needless to say, the length has now surpassed both of her sisters' hair; who both still utilize chemical processing and therefore endure more damage to their hair.
